python 柱状图_Python学习第88课-数据可视化之柱状图绘制
发布日期:2021-09-13 19:08:21 浏览次数:1 分类:技术文章

本文共 722 字,大约阅读时间需要 2 分钟。

【每天几分钟,从零入门python编程的世界!】

我们之前用Python的第三方库matplotlib绘制折线图,折线图一般用于分析带有时间的序列,比如股价,昨天是怎样,今天是怎样,上个月怎样,这个月怎样,去年是怎样,今年是怎样,通过折现图来反映变化的趋势。

假如说我们想研究同一个月,不同的公司,哪个公司的营业收入比较多,哪个公司现金流比较好,即我们想研究某一个时间节点(切片)的情况,我们可以使用柱状图(bar chart)。

实例:

假如有6个公司A、B、C,D、E、F,它们2018年的销售额分别是1亿,3亿,4亿,2亿,6亿,5亿,我们把销售额4亿以下的分为一组数据,把4亿以上的分为一组数据。现在我们根据这2组数据画柱状图。

代码如下:

41ee8efecad355a10eb1bca4c5508fd6.png

运行结果如下:

2c2f58a1d5c0a28df7b0a8f2ee87f177.png

根据这个柱状图,我们可以对2018年ABCDEF6个公司的销售额一目了然。

tips:代码运行后,图形一般会显示在Spyder的右侧console区域,而且这个图形大小固定,不可进行拖拽、放大、缩小等交互操作,我们可以通过下面的设置,让代码运行时,图形自动跳出来,且跳出的图形可交互。

设置步骤:

1.点击Spyder上面的Tools。

a623af51003f8d6a53335ffc2cb8135d.png

2.点击下拉菜单中的Preferences。

63739702f8e35b8951447edd63e40bc1.png

3.然后点击IPython console.

95cead7f5ea1b78d33ffd65ed22d0ccf.png

4.点击Graphics,并把Backend的选项选为Automatic,点击ok。

25e79ad9fc149476e6fc90d61ffe47f1.png

5.点击菜单栏Consoles,点击Restart kernel,点击yes。

c1924fdaddbc7440e6451ce77638b6d1.png

之后再运行代码,结果就会跳出画出的图形。

我是时问新,欢迎关注我。跟我一起从零开始学习Python,每天花一点时间,开启python编程新世界的大门,领略新的风光,让人生多一种可能!

转载地址:https://blog.csdn.net/weixin_39926014/article/details/110972258 如侵犯您的版权,请留言回复原文章的地址,我们会给您删除此文章,给您带来不便请您谅解!

上一篇:resnet预训练模型_23个系列分类网络,10万分类预训练模型,这是飞桨PaddleClas百宝箱...
下一篇:批量生成6位数字_历史成交--网易数据批量下载

发表评论

最新留言

路过,博主的博客真漂亮。。
[***.116.15.85]2024年04月09日 15时28分18秒